Chamber vacuum sealers have a cavity where you place the bag inside, and they pull the air out of the entire chamber. Single or dual chamber vacuum sealers alike improve the operating capacity of the commercial kitchen in three main ways: preparation, production, and preservation.
PREPARE
Faster Marination
Better flavor in less time with less marinade
Marinating meat and vegetables, among other foods, is necessary for that enticing flavor we all search for in a meal. A quality marinade takes anywhere from 2-12 hours to appropriately saturate the food. In the food business, there is not always time for such a task. Additionally, the marination process can be wasteful, with so much marinade not even making contact with the food properly.
With vacuum sealing, the suction of air out of the bag simultaneously expands the food within. With the fibers separated slightly more than normal, the marinade can seep into the food quickly and thoroughly. This decreases marination time to around 5-60 minutes!

Sous Vide Cooking
Pre-portioned, pre-marinated meals ready to cook
Sous vide cooking is a moment of peace in the constant chaos working in a kitchen brings. If prepping for sous vide cooking is easy, actually cooking sous vide is a cool summer breeze.
Sous vide is the method of cooking vacuum sealed food in hot water, keeping the temperature exact to produce perfectly done food. While the cook time itself is longer, the room for error is considerably reduced. Cooking sous vide removes the possibility of dry outer edges and undercooked middles, producing the perfect cut of any meal. PRESERVE
Preserved Freshness Equals Reduced Waste
Reduced Waste = Reduced Costs
A chamber vacuum sealer is a remarkable food saver. Requiring smaller quantities of ingredients such as seasonings and marinades, you can noticeably reduce food waste, both in prep and in what’s saved for later.
Vacuum-sealed foods can last much longer than traditional storage methods, such as frozen beef lasting 10 years. Even after 10 years of proper storage, it is still safe to consume, with only the texture changing. With the substantial food output in a commercial kitchen, careful use of ingredients and equipment can drastically reduce waste-related expenses.
Freezing: Opens Opportunity for Bulk Buying
Another major benefit of a vacuum sealer is the ability to use it in combination with freezing. Compared to regular price, purchasing food in bulk is the best (and often only) alternative for commercial kitchens. Of course, this comes with troublesome safety issues to handle. Food safety, especially regarding meat, brings a whole world of challenges.
A chamber vacuum sealer in combination with a proper freezer can preserve quality and freshness for years: same great flavor, no nasty dryness, and safe to consume. Additionally, Chamber vacuum sealers use smooth, inexpensive bags that can cost up to 70-75% less than the textured bags required by suction sealers. Vacuum sealers run on one of two types of pumps: rotary vane oil pumps or dry piston pumps. Oil pumps last longer, are open to repair, and best of all: function quietly. Dry piston pumps lack all of these features. These pumps best quality is their inexpensive price, as vacuum sealers can range in price from as low as $30 to several thousand dollars. However, what you don’t pay upfront costs you in the long run, as the dry piston feature is easily suceptible to damage without the option for repair.

Single-Chamber Vacuum Sealer
Whether single or dual chamber, commercial-style chamber vacuum sealers feature 2 seal bars for maximum output. The extra seal bar allows you to double your production rate. And, if a dual chamber vacuum sealer is used, this double seal bar essentially quadruples your seal rate.
Commercial grade chamber vacuum sealers with one chamber permit a low to medium level of packaging per day. Offering ample space within the chamber, this vacuum sealer style has space to handle full, large bags with no issue. The single chamber is especially effective for several large cuts of meat in one day or other similar projects.

Additionally, a single chamber vac sealer can be just as, if not more, efficient than a dual chamber. Speed is heavily dependent on pump flow rate. The more efficient the pump, the faster the machine can produce. If a company is planning for a slow growth projection model, one single chamber vacuum sealer followed by another one a few years down the road could be the most optimal plan.
Something to note, though, is that two single chamber vacuum sealers provide a better safety net than one dual chamber. If a part fails in one single chamber, production does not stop as it would if you only had one dual chamber. Which style is best depends fully on your individual needs.
Dual-Chamber Vacuum Sealer
A dual chamber vacuum sealer is designed to provide a new level of efficiency. With two chambers, no time is wasted. While one chamber undergoes its sealing cycle, the other is available for more packaging. In a commercial kitchen, this efficiency is a game changer.
Dual chamber vacuum sealers are a greater initial investment than most single chambers. However, if the efficiency and design of two chambers in one unit suits your businesses needs, it can be an incredibly valid investment that pays itself back over time.
